Trenyce may not have been crowned the American Idol of season 2, but she has found success... in Russia. EW caught up with the 26-year-old Memphis native just as she was returning home from Moscow, following a tour with '90s artists Wanda Dee and The KLF. (Dee, who's also the wife of Trenyce's manager, promoted Trenyce from a backup singer to a featured performer after noticing the Idol star's gifts.) When she's not warbling in the former U.S.S.R., Idol's first one-named wonder stays busy prepping for a starring role as Deena Jones in the Indianapolis tour of the musical Dreamgirls (opening this June) and recording her first album with the help of some familiar faces. ''Ruben [Studdard] and I got in the studio a month ago,'' she says. ''It was really great to work with him on a different level.''
